Two Pane Window Replacement services involve removing old, worn-out windows that feature two glass panes separated by a spacer and replacing them with new, energy-efficient units. This process typically includes carefully measuring the existing window openings, selecting the appropriate replacement windows, and installing them securely to ensure proper fit and function. The goal is to improve the overall appearance of the property while enhancing insulation, reducing drafts, and increasing energy savings. These services are performed by experienced contractors who specialize in window installation, ensuring the new units are properly sealed and aligned for optimal performance.
Many homeowners turn to two pane window replacement services when they notice issues such as drafts, difficulty opening or closing windows, or visible signs of damage like cracks or warping. Over time, older windows can become less effective at insulating a home, leading to higher heating and cooling costs. Replacing these windows can help solve problems related to energy loss and uncomfortable indoor temperatures. Additionally, new double-pane windows can reduce outside noise, improve security, and boost curb appeal, making them a practical upgrade for many properties.

The overview below groups typical Two Pane Window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Camas, WA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- For minor window repairs or replacements of a few panes, local contractors typically charge between $250 and $600. Many routine jobs fall within this range, depending on the window size and material. Fewer projects reach the upper end of this spectrum.
Standard Replacement - Replacing two-pane, energy-efficient windows generally costs between $1,000 and $3,000 per window. Most projects in Camas and nearby areas are within this range, with larger or more custom options pushing costs higher.
Full Home Window Replacement - A complete window upgrade for an average-sized home can range from $10,000 to $25,000. Larger, more complex projects or homes with many windows often fall into this tier, though many remain in the mid-range.
Larger or Custom Projects - Extensive or custom-designed window replacements can exceed $5,000 per window, with total costs reaching $50,000 or more. These projects are less common but may be necessary for larger, high-end homes or specialized designs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
